Activist Investor Dan Loeb Builds Passive Stake in AMD (Reuters)
Billionaire investor Daniel Loeb on Thursday told investors in his hedge fund Third Point the firm has invested in chip designer Advanced Micro Devices (AMD.O), a source familiar with the matter said. Third Point, which occasionally pursues an activist strategy and pushes for changes at companies, is not planning to press for changes at AMD and the investment can be considered a passive stake, the person familiar with the fund said.

Crypto Hedge Fund Looks to Swiss Banks After Silvergate Exodus (Bloomberg)
A crypto fund manager overseeing $400 million is looking to Swiss banks to help plug the gap created by the unraveling of a key payments network operated by ailing US lender Silvergate Capital Corp. Digital Asset Capital Management used Silvergate’s round-the-clock, real-time network to move funds to and from Coinbase Global Inc.’s platform. But Coinbase, Crypto.com and Gemini are among the exchanges that will no longer accept or initiate payments through Silvergate.

From Hedge Fund Founder to CFO: Mint House’s Samantha Greenberg (CFO.com)
Few CFOs have the investor pedigree of Samantha Greenberg: early associate at private equity firm Francisco Partners; partner at Paulson & Co; portfolio manager at Citadel; and a vice president in the special situations group at Goldman Sachs. She also founded Margate Capital Management and grew it to the third-largest woman-run hedge fund. Over the years, Greenberg, especially when launching Margate and guiding it through SEC registration, developed a “career-abiding love for seeing businesses built and scaled,” and “being an operator as well as investor,” she said. The ability to actually drive value creation and affect outcomes is what made a CFO seat so attractive.

Friday 3/3 Insider Buying Report: GSHD, WSC (Nasdaq.com)
At Goosehead Insurance, a filing with the SEC revealed that on Wednesday, Director Thomas McConnon bought 5,788 shares of GSHD, for a cost of $47.45 each, for a total investment of $274,641. McConnon was up about 6.2% on the purchase at the high point of today’s trading session, with GSHD trading as high as $50.40 in trading on Friday. Goosehead Insurance is trading up about 1.9% on the day Friday. Before this latest buy, McConnon made one other purchase in the past year, buying $6.95M shares at a cost of $45.27 each. And on Monday, Director Erika T. Davis bought $149,418 worth of WillScot Mobile Mini Holdings, buying 2,950 shares at a cost of $50.65 each. WillScot Mobile Mini Holdings is trading down about 0.1% on the day Friday. Davis was up about 5.5% on the buy at the high point of today’s trading session, with WSC trading as high as $53.46 in trading on Friday.
